Renew emergency declaration for landslide damage on Rifle Range Road
Resolution Resolution No. 79-17
In Plain English
The city first declared a local emergency on Rifle Range Road in March 2017 after landslide damage made the area unsafe. Local emergencies must be renewed regularly to remain active. If approved, the city continues to have special powers to address the ongoing road damage and safety hazards.
